Definition: Adobe Acrobat is a program or suite of programs from Adobe Systems, Inc. which creates, edits, and manipulates PDF files that can be viewed on any computer system that has software capable of reading PDF files (such as the Adobe Acrobat Reader software). PDF documents are often referred to as Adobe Acrobat files, even if a different program was used to generate the file.
Also Known As: Acrobat | Distiller (one of the Acrobat components)
